Jassi Chana is a film director and producer, known for his work in the Punjabi film industry. He was born and brought up in the city of Jalandhar in Punjab, India. He started his career in the film industry as an assistant director and worked on a number of Punjabi films before making his directorial debut. Chana's directorial debut was the film "Guru Da Banda" (2018), which was based on the life of the Sikh warrior Baba Banda Singh Bahadur. The film was a critical and commercial success and received widespread praise for its depiction of Sikh history and culture. It was also the first Punjabi film to be released in 3D. Chana has since gone on to direct and produce several other Punjabi films, including "Jindari" (2019), "Ikko Mikke" (2020), and "Honsla Rakh" (2021).

His films are known for their strong storytelling, well-developed characters, and engaging themes that resonate with Punjabi audiences. In addition to his work in the film industry, Chana is also involved in philanthropic activities and has been recognized for his contributions to various social causes. He has been awarded the "Sikh Youth Icon" award by the Sikh Youth Federation for his contributions to Punjabi cinema and society.
